Output 2584823d6808cac9cdc3b60ae1c8725169ced90db6a4fc49fb1dc4e1b30dd48f:0

value
3346932
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7f0f705e84c3d997ee216a1e2b8e8eaad6a5c196 OP_EQUAL
address
3DGrEd57jST7ZjDePqcxPbwqLup5VAhWjT
transaction
2584823d6808cac9cdc3b60ae1c8725169ced90db6a4fc49fb1dc4e1b30dd48f
spent
true